Whistleblowing

The Institute of Biotechnology of the CAS, v. v. i. (hereinafter referred to as the "IBT"), in accordance with the relevant law and the EU Directive, is implementing an internal whistleblowing system that will enable IBT employees as whistleblowers to report violations of EU law, public interests or unlawful conduct within the IBT. At the same time, these rules introduce measures to protect such whistleblowers and set out the procedure and modalities for investigating and dealing with such reports.

Without his or her express consent the identity of the whistleblower will not be disclosed to anyone other than the so-called “designated person”. The designated person has been appointed by the Director of the IBT and is the only person allowed to read and, therefore, assess the reports.

How and where can I report an infringement?

The whistleblower can file a report in any way he or she wishes, in person, by phone or e-mail to the designated person, or via a secure web form available here.

How quickly will the notification be resolved?

The whistleblower will receive confirmation that the notification has been received within 7 calendar days and will also receive a notification of the handling of the notification no later than 3 months after the confirmation is sent.

Tracking the notification

Notifications submitted through the internal organizational system can be tracked by entering a unique key which the whistleblower will receive after sending the notification.

Exclusion

The IBT excludes the receipt of a notification from a person who does not perform work or other similar activities for the IBT under Section 2(3)(a), (b), (e), (h) or (i) of the Whistleblower Protection Act.
